I Want A Divorce novel by Nadia Gordon - A Tale of Redemption and Triumph I Want A Divorce novel by Nadia Gordon is a captivating novel that takes readers on a rollercoaster of emotions through the life of Abigail Quinn and Sean Graham. The story delves into the complexities of love, sacrifice, and the unexpected twists that life throws our way. The narrative unfolds with Abigail Quinn's regretful reflection on sacrificing everything for a three-year marriage with Sean Graham. The plot thickens as Abigail faces the heart-wrenching decision to leave the marriage when Sean's first love resurfaces. However, what she doesn't anticipate is the extraordinary transformation her life undergoes after the divorce. Abigail emerges as a powerhouse in various realms of life. From being a top designer named Alana to the unrecognized daughter of a wealthy family, she also makes waves in the competitive world of investment banking. As fate would have it, Sean, unwilling to let her go, pursues her to a crucial banquet, questioning the validity of their forced marriage. Abigail's response is nothing short of empowering. She firmly asserts, "No. I don't know you." This sets the stage for a gripping narrative filled with passion, self-discovery, and the pursuit of one's true identity. I Want a Divorce (Abigail and Sean) novel review: Abigail Quinn is portrayed as a resilient and determined protagonist who rises from the ashes of a failed marriage to rediscover her true potential. Her multifaceted character evolves throughout the story, showcasing her strength, independence, and ability to shape her destiny. Sean Graham, on the other hand, represents the complexities of love and the consequences of forcing relationships. His pursuit of Abigail after the divorce adds a layer of suspense to the plot, leaving readers intrigued about the future dynamics between the two characters. Nadia Gordon's narrative skillfully weaves together themes of love, self-discovery, and societal expectations, creating a compelling story that resonates with readers.
